Abstract Data Types. Abstract Data type (ADT) is a type (or class) for objects whose behaviour is defined by a set of value and a set of operations. ... It is called “abstract” because it gives an implementation-independent view. The process of providing only the essentials and hiding the details is known as abstraction.
